Abstract

795,874. Hydraulic control for vehicle clutches or brakes. GIRLING, Ltd. Aug. 13, 1956 [May 11, 1955], No. 13610/55. Class 69 (2). [Also in Groups XXIV and XXXIV] In an hydraulic system in which a pump supplies liquid to one or more slave cylinders, which may operate a vehicle clutch or brake, the supply of liquid is controlled manually through a spring and a valve, the valve being sealed against leakage by a diaphragm. In one form, liquid from a pump 24 passes via a pipe 23, the manually operated valve 12, a chamber 16, a pipe 30, and another pipe 32, to a tank 33. The valve is in the form of a sleeve having a recess 21 and a shoulder 18 which engages an abutment 19. When a pedal 44 is depressed, a spring 27 is loaded and gradually closes the gap between the faces 18, 19 and the pressure in the pipe 23 increases until it is sufficient to open a spring- loaded valve 35, thereby connecting the pump delivery to a pipe 39 leading to a slave cylinder. The depression of the pedal causes a plunger 25 to force liquid which is inside the valve 12 through a port 42, passages 41, 32, and a chamber 31, to the tank. If the pump fails and the pedal is depressed, the valve 35 remains in the position shown in Fig. 1 and the liquid inside the valve 12 is forced through the port 42, passages 41, 39, and an annular groove 38, and operates the slave cylinder. A diaphragm 17 seals the piston and a second diaphragm 14 may be provided and is subjected to the pressure of the liquid in the pipe 30 via a pipe 30<SP>1</SP>. The second diaphragm balances the force on the diaphragm 17. In another embodiment, the diaphragm 14 is replaced by a spring located on the outside of the diaphragm 17. In a further embodiment (Fig. 10), for operating a clutch, the valve is in the form of a plunger 98 operating in a bore 90. The pump delivers to an inlet 93 and liquid returns to the tank from an outlet 94. The slave cylinder is connected between the pump and the port 93. A spring 107 balances the pressure on the diaphragm 96. An axial bore 109 and radial ports 110 connect a chamber 95 with the outlet 94. When the pedal is released, liquid passes through the inlet 93, the chamber 95, ports 110, and the bore 109 to the outlet 94. When the pedal is depressed, a head 100 on the valve engages the end of the bore 90 and the pressure in the pipe between the pump and the valve increases and operates the slave cylinder connected to the clutch.
